The Hangman's Owl by B.Y. Yan

Yan pens an interesting superhero slash detective story in The Hangman's Owl. I haven't read anything from this author before, and I really enjoyed this work. The characters were unique and had a hint of magic. There is a great chemistry between the characters, and a depth that makes them realistic and flawed, showing that not all superheroes are perfect, but they are definitely unique and there is a reason they are called superheroes, even in the darkness of the world. This was a well-written story. I'm not a novice when it comes to the steampunk genre, and this one definitely fit. It's a great story to follow, with the unexpected around every corner. I look forward to reading more by this author. This book is a definite recommendation by Amy's Bookshelf Reviews.
